Understanding Etherscan: The Essential Explorer for Ethereum Blockchain


In the rapidly evolving world of blockchain technology, transparency and accessibility are key pillars that support trust and innovation. When it comes to the Ethereum blockchain — one of the most popular decentralized platforms — Etherscan stands out as an indispensable tool. But what exactly is Etherscan, and why is it so important?

What is Etherscan? etherscan 
Etherscan is a blockchain explorer specifically designed for the Ethereum network. Launched in 2015 by a team of developers, it allows users to easily browse, search, and verify all transactions and activities on the Ethereum blockchain. Whether you want to check the status of a transaction, track a wallet’s balance, or explore smart contracts, Etherscan provides a user-friendly interface to do so.

Key Features of Etherscan
Transaction Tracking
Etherscan lets users input a transaction hash (TxHash) to verify if a transaction has been confirmed, how many confirmations it has, and details such as the amount of Ether (ETH) transferred, sender and recipient addresses, and gas fees.

Wallet and Address Lookup
You can look up any Ethereum address to see its balance, token holdings, and transaction history. This transparency allows anyone to verify payments, donations, or transfers on the network.

Smart Contract Verification
Ethereum supports smart contracts — self-executing contracts with terms directly written into code. Etherscan allows users to view the source code of verified smart contracts, review their transactions, and interact with them through a simple web interface.

Token Explorer
With the explosion of ERC-20 tokens and NFTs (ERC-721 and ERC-1155), Etherscan provides detailed data on token transfers, holders, and contracts. This helps users track specific tokens and understand their distribution.

Gas Tracker
Etherscan provides real-time gas price data, helping users decide the best time and gas price to execute transactions efficiently without overpaying.

Developer Tools and APIs
For developers building on Ethereum, Etherscan offers APIs to fetch blockchain data programmatically, which is useful for analytics, wallet integrations, and decentralized apps (dApps).

Why is Etherscan Important?
Transparency and Trust: Since Ethereum is a decentralized and public blockchain, anyone can verify transactions and balances. Etherscan brings that raw blockchain data into a readable format, fostering transparency.

Security: Users can confirm if a transaction was successfully completed or identify suspicious activity on an address, which adds a layer of security and trust in the ecosystem.

User Empowerment: By providing easy access to blockchain data, Etherscan empowers users to independently verify and interact with Ethereum without relying on intermediaries.

Educational Value: For those new to Ethereum and blockchain, Etherscan serves as a valuable learning tool to understand how blockchain transactions work under the hood.
